Book Donation Program

Interest Form

The goal is to inspire and empower low-income citizens and families in S.E Washington D.C. & Prince George’s County by creating more access to books.

Operation: B.R.I.D.G.E

Book Accessibility Fundraiser

The goal of Operation: B.R.I.D.G.E is to raise funds to implement initiatives that improve book accessibility and literacy rates among low-income individuals and families residing in S.E Washington D.C. & Prince George’s County.
